🇲🇪 Virpazar, Bar Montenegro — lakeside and traditional stone houses near Skadar Lake
Virpazar, nestled in the heart of Montenegro, is a picturesque town that acts as a gateway to the stunning Skadar Lake National Park. Known for its rich history, charming architecture, and breathtaking natural scenery, the city offers an appealing mix of lifestyle, culture, and investment potential. Buying a house in Virpazar can be a rewarding venture, whether you’re a private buyer looking for a serene living environment, or an investor aiming to capitalize on the growing tourism market.
🌍 Characteristics of Virpazar: A Gem in Montenegro
Virpazar is strategically located between the turquoise waters of Skadar Lake and the rolling hills of Montenegro, creating a unique blend of natural beauty and urban convenience. The geography of the region is characterized by fertile plains, lush greenery, and a mild Mediterranean climate. This appealing climate, with warm summers and mild winters, attracts both local and international buyers seeking a tranquil lifestyle enriched by nature.
The town is small yet vibrant, featuring a robust infrastructure comprising local markets, grocery stores, and traditional eateries. Moreover, its excellent transportation links make it easily accessible. The proximity to the Podgorica Airport, just a 30-minute drive away, along with connections to major highways, facilitates the movement of residents and visitors alike.
The demand for houses in Virpazar is heavily influenced by its appeal as a tourist destination. Tourist zones around Skadar Lake draw visitors year-round, which boosts the local economy and rental market significantly. Lifestyle factors such as outdoor activities, wine tours, and cycling attract both homeowners and rental investors. Understanding these dynamics is essential for anyone considering a purchase in this charming town.

💰 Prices for Houses in Virpazar: Investment Insights
When considering the average house prices in Virpazar, they range significantly depending on the district and type of property. Generally, expect to see the following breakdown:
- Downtown Virpazar: €80,000 - €150,000 for traditional homes and renovated apartments
- Zone near Skadar Lake: €120,000 - €300,000 for waterfront properties and larger family houses
- Outskirts and countrysides: €60,000 - €100,000 for countryside cottages and villas
The market dynamics indicate a steady increase in demand for resale houses in Virpazar, particularly among foreigners looking to invest in vacation rentals or second homes. New developments, often featuring modern amenities, are also becoming popular, enhancing the choices available to buyers.
Additionally, by investing in properties that allow for renovations, buyers can increase their investment's value significantly. The trends in house prices suggest that those who act quickly can potentially benefit from the rental yield, which currently stands at an attractive range of 5% - 8% for holiday lettings in the area.

🏦 Mortgage and Installment Conditions for Foreigners in Virpazar
The mortgage market in Montenegro for foreigners has become more accessible, with various banks offering competitive rates. Generally, foreign buyers can expect:
- Interest rates: Around 3% - 5% per annum
- Down payments: Usually between 30% - 50% of the property value
- Terms: Mortgages typically extend from 10 to 30 years depending on the lender
In addition, many developers in Virpazar provide their own installment plans, enhancing accessibility for buyers. Common practices involve a down payment followed by staggered payments based on construction milestones, often enticing new buyers wishing to minimize their initial financial commitment.
📝 Step-by-step Guide to Buying a House in Virpazar
Navigating the house-buying process in Virpazar might seem daunting. Here’s a streamlined approach:
- Selection: Research neighborhoods and property types that align with your preferences and budget.
- Reservation: Once you’ve identified a potential house, a reservation contract is often required to secure the property.
- Due Diligence: It is crucial to verify the property's legal status and ownership.
- Contract: Finalize the purchase by signing a notary-certified purchase agreement.
- Payment: Arrange for payment, ensuring it meets the agreed terms.
- Registration: Register the property in your name, which is essential for ownership and taxation.
Throughout this process, it's advisable to engage a local real estate agent, who can assist with navigating legal nuances and provide expert insights into the local market.
⚖️ Understanding Legal Aspects of Owning a House in Virpazar
Owning a house in Virpazar comes with legal prerequisites that best be understood beforehand. Property taxes on houses in Montenegro are generally low, yet it is necessary to consult local regulations or a real estate expert to ensure compliance with legal standards.
Owning property provides no direct pathway to a residence permit or citizenship; however, purchasing a house valued above €250,000 may grant the right to apply for a temporary residence permit.
Additionally, buyers should be aware of mandatory procedures such as the registration of contracts and obtaining necessary permits for renovations or rental.

During the process of buying house in Virpazar, certain taxes and related charges apply. The key payment is the ownership transfer tax, the rate of which is typically 3–6 percent of the purchase price. Besides the tax, a notary and registration fee is charged. When a real estate agency is involved, an agent’s commission may be charged. In certain regions, a property tax may apply, which is calculated based on cadastral value. Thus, all taxes and fees usually amount to up to 10 percent of the purchase cost.
The property purchase procedure house in Virpazar depends on the country and the form of transaction. As a rule, the registration takes 5–14 days, purchases from developers are faster, while notarized transactions take longer. If the purchase is from a developer, ownership is registered only after the building is commissioned. If buying a resale property, registration takes 1–3 weeks. Thus, the timing depends on the country and payment method but rarely exceeds two months.
